Output e4308365b2394b3de926b1881812ec58603a881a7b4b51e9f8b9289a29307874:3

value
317484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f2e22e7c77443120e4892a1e6c5e4d15d31eff7 OP_EQUAL
address
3GCgdev66bQVXSjiDqevNnAgzaUXnBMXNy
transaction
e4308365b2394b3de926b1881812ec58603a881a7b4b51e9f8b9289a29307874
confirmations
276537
spent
true